About Novus Glass North Tasmania

Mark runs this mobile auto glass operation out of Devonport, with a team that includes technicians named Josh, Gary, Donnie, and PT — each praised across multiple reviews for showing up on time and working efficiently without fuss. The mobile-first model is the real differentiator here: they come to your home, workplace, or wherever the car is, and several customers mention same-day or next-day turnaround even when they called on a Sunday or with very short notice. Pricing is consistently flagged as a standout — one Burnie customer noted they were nearly half the price of competitors, and multiple reviewers mention getting quotes from elsewhere first and choosing Novus on price alone. The team handles windscreen replacements, chip repairs, crack fixes, and window tinting across all vehicle types, and they also work directly with insurance claims so you don't have to manage the paperwork yourself. Mark himself is described as easy to reach and responsive — one customer noted he tried a free repair attempt before proceeding to a full replacement, suggesting the team will try the lower-cost fix before upselling. For anyone in north Tasmania who needs auto glass work without taking their vehicle to a shop, this is the most frequently mentioned mobile option in the region.

Common questions about Novus Glass North Tasmania

Does Novus Glass North Tasmania come to you, or do you have to drop the car off?+

The business operates as a fully mobile service — multiple customers across the reviews explicitly mention having their windscreen replaced or repaired in their own driveway or at their workplace. You don't need to find a way to drop your car off or arrange alternative transport. This is one of the most consistently praised aspects of the service, particularly for people with busy schedules or vehicles that aren't safe to drive with a cracked windscreen.

How quickly can they usually get the job done after you call?+

Based on the reviews, same-day or next-day turnarounds are common — one customer called on a Sunday and had the job done by Monday afternoon, and another had a shattered windscreen replaced the same day they called. Short-notice bookings appear to be handled well, though this will depend on parts availability for less common vehicles. If you're in a hurry, calling directly rather than emailing seems to get faster results based on the review pattern.

How do their prices compare to other auto glass providers in northern Tasmania?+

Multiple reviewers specifically comment that Novus Glass came in cheaper than competitors — one Burnie customer noted the price was nearly half what others quoted. Several customers mention getting multiple quotes before choosing Novus solely on price, then being pleasantly surprised by the quality of the work too. Exact pricing will depend on your vehicle make and model, so it's worth calling for a quote, but the pattern across the reviews is unusually consistent on this point.

Can they handle insurance claims for windscreen damage?+

Yes — at least a handful of reviewers mention their job was part of an insurance claim and that the process was handled smoothly. The business appears set up to work directly with insurers, which reduces the admin burden on the vehicle owner. If your policy covers windscreen damage, it's worth asking Mark about the claims process when you call, as the reviews suggest it's something the team is familiar with.

Who does the actual work, and are they experienced?+

Reviewers name several technicians by name — Josh is praised for being professional and going beyond what was required, Gary is noted for attention to detail, and Donnie and PT are called out for friendly and professional service. Mark, the owner, is described as easy to contact and personally involved in many jobs. The business has been trading for around five years, and a number of reviewers mention returning for repeat work or recommending them based on previous experience.
